皮肤自主生成系统:让每个玩家都成为游戏设计师
周末下午三点,我正在咖啡厅看儿子用平板电脑涂鸦。他突然抬起头问:"爸爸,如果游戏里的角色衣服能像画板一样自己涂颜色多好啊。"这句话像闪电般击中了我——这不正是我们团队正在研发的皮肤自主生成系统的核心价值吗?
一、游戏皮肤设计的"不可能三角"
传统游戏开发中,美术团队常面临三大难题:时间成本、存储压力和个性化需求。以《幻想大陆》为例,他们为每个角色制作8套基础皮肤就耗费了三个月,结果上线首周就有67%的玩家反馈"想要更多独特造型"。
- 手工设计周期:平均每套皮肤72工时
- 安装包体积:每增加10套皮肤膨胀约1.2GB
- 玩家留存率:提供自定义功能的游戏高出23%
二、智能生成系统的运作奥秘
我们的系统就像数码裁缝,核心是三层结构:
- 参数化模板库(超过2000个基础模块)
- 实时渲染引擎(支持4K/60fps动态调整)
- AI风格迁移器(学习300+艺术流派特征)
功能维度 | 传统工作流 | 自主生成系统 | 数据来源 |
---|---|---|---|
单个皮肤制作时长 | 40-80小时 | 3-5分钟 | 2023 GDC技术白皮书 |
存储占用 | 15-30MB/套 | 0.5-1.2MB/套 | Unity资源管理报告 |
用户参与度 | 平均使用2.3次/周 | 11.7次/周 | 《游戏开发者》2022调研 |
三、开发者的新工具箱
上周去育碧工作室交流时,他们的主美展示了令人惊艳的成果:通过我们的API接口,把《刺客信条》历代服装元素拆解成可组合模块。新DLC上线后,玩家创作出176万种符合世界观设定的原创皮肤。
四、实战配置指南
这里分享个"傻瓜式"集成方案(以Unity为例):
void Start{ SkinGenerator.Initialize("your_api_key"); CharacterModel.ApplyDynamicTexture( SkinGenerator.CreateDesign( playerInput.GetColorPalette, ArtStyle.ANIME );
晨光透过办公室的落地窗时,测试组的姑娘们正在用系统生成赛博朋克风格的春节限定皮肤。那些自动生成的霓虹旗袍与机械纹样,既保留了传统韵味,又带着未来主义的锋芒——这大概就是技术与艺术最美妙的化学反应吧。
评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。
网友留言(0)